In the latest episode of the podcast, the conversation pivots around the dynamics of the NHL, specifically focusing on the Edmonton Oilers, Calgary Flames, and Toronto Maple Leafs. The host delves into the challenges faced by first-time general managers in the league, exploring how these individuals approach team building and player acquisitions. Key issues such as team performance, player hunger, and the pressure to win are examined, giving insights into the mindset of coaching and management in the NHL.
The dialogue touches on the competitive nature of the league, particularly emphasizing the rivalries between the Oilers and the Flames. These match-ups are not just about points; they reflect a rich history of competitiveness that keeps fans on the edge of their seats. Moreover, the episode dives into the hunger that teams must possess to succeed, highlighting the mental and physical demands placed on players to excel in such a demanding environment.
Listeners gain an understanding of what it takes to be at the top in the NHL, both from a player's perspective and that of a general manager. Stories of past playoffs and pivotal moments in games are shared, creating a narrative that is both engaging and educational. The episode ensures that fans are left with a deep appreciation for the complexities involved in professional hockey, especially the roles that passion and determination play in achieving greatness on the ice.
